The Perfect Color Palette
Want to nail that designer look? Here’s your secret weapon lineup:
- Base Colors: Light mushroom, sandy taupe
- Accent Colors:
- Crisp white
- Matte black
- Warm gold or brass
- Deep forest green

DIY Greige Transformation: Your Weekend Project
Budget-Friendly Makeover Steps
- Clean everything (seriously, everything)
- Choose your greige shade
- Paint those cabinets
- Update hardware
- Style like a pro
Estimated Budget:
- DIY Painting: $50-$200
- New Hardware: $100-$300
- Accessories: $50-$150
